Is the Soulangeana Magnolia right for you?

Here’s what your new plant will need and what to look out for:

Mature size – I can grow to be 20 – 30 feet tall and spread out to 20 – 25 feet wide as well

Light requirements – I grow best in full sun but I can tolerate partial shade

Water requirements – When you first plant me & I’m growing up, keep me watered regularly.  Once I’m established, I can survive on less water but still prefer to be evenly moist – just not soggy.  When it’s hot summertime or it’s been dry, I will need more water.  Keep in mind that I don’t like either extreme – too dry or too wet.

Food requirements – It helps to add fertilizer into the ground when you are planting your magnolia. Saucer Magnolias do well when fertilized twice per year; once in the spring and once in the fall with a slow-release fertilizer. (affiliate)

Soil requirements – I need well-draining soil.  My preference is also for acidic, rich, loamy soil.  Clay soils are not ideal so add some peat moss or other compost material to help the soil drain better.

Pruning needs – Once my flowers have fallen off, I can be pruned.  Cut off any dead, injured limbs or limbs that are rubbing across one another. This is also a good time to shape me so that I maintain the form you’d like for me to have.
